Steven Gerrard

Steven George Gerrard MBE (born 30 May 1980) is an English professional football manager and former player who manages Scottish Premiership club Rangers.

He spent the majority of his playing career as a central midfielder for Liverpool, with most of that time spent as club captain, as well as captaining the England national team. Widely regarded as one of the greatest midfielders of all time,

Gerrard was awarded the UEFA Club Footballer of the Year award in 2005, and the Ballon d'Or Bronze Award. In 2009, Zinedine Zidane and Pelé said that they considered Gerrard to be the best footballer in the world.

Steven Gerrard makes Alfredo Morelos transfer admission after Rangers loss vs Bayer Leverkusen

Rangers boss Steven Gerrard has admitted Alfredo Morelos' future is out of his control after his side were knocked out of the Europa League by Bayer Leverkusen at the last-16 stage on Thursday.

The Gers were facing an uphill task after they lost the first leg 3-1 at Ibrox in March, and they were defeated 1-0 on the night in Germany to send them crashing out 4-1 on aggregate.

Morelos - who played 77 minutes of the game before being substituted - is being linked with a move to French side Lille, and Rangers recently completed the signings of strikers Kemar Roofe and Cedric Itten as what many feel will be replacements for the player.
